What’s the Real Difference?
GamStop is the UK’s self-exclusion scheme. Sign up, and every UK-licensed site blocks you for however long you choose. International casinos sit outside that system entirely. They’re licensed in places like Curacao or Malta, not by the UKGC. That means no mandatory betting caps, no rigid bonus rules, and no slow verification processes that demand a utility bill from 2018.
